If you wish to rank more than 100 programs, additional fees will apply. This fee allows you to rank order lists for 100 programs. You will need to register separately with NRMP on their website before November 30th. The National Resident Matching Program (NRMP) is the algorithm which is used to match applicants with residency programs based on rank order lists. If you applied to 10 programs in three different specialties the breakdown of fees would be = $297. This means that if, for example, you applied to 30 programs in Pediatrics, the breakdown of fees would be = $419. Applying to more than 10 programs incurs a fee for each individual additional program you apply to based on the following scale: The ERAS Token is usually made available in April of Third Year ERAS FeesĪs of 2019, ERAS charges $99 for applying to up to 10 residency programs within one specialty (Association of American Medical Colleges, 2019a). You will not be able to register with ERAS without the ERAS Token. You will also need an ERAS Token (a registration code) which will be supplied to each learner by UIWSOM. The AAMC is the organization which oversees registration for MCAT and is also responsible for the Careers in Medicine website so most medical students should already have a membership with the AAMC so that they can have access to the ERAS registration. Students register for ERAS through their membership of the Association of American Medical Colleges (AAMC). Urology residency programs use either ERAS or the Urology Residency Match Program for residency applications. Ophthalmology uses the San Francisco Matching Program for residency applications which has a different timetable to ERAS. Notable exceptions, however, include ophthalmology and urology. Most specialties use the ERAS system for their residency programs. ERAS allows students to apply to multiple programs using a single system rather than preparing and sending individual applications to multiple programs. The Electronic Residency Application System is the online application system that medical students use to apply to residency programs.
